The Pittsburgh Penguins remain at home for their second straight home game. The Penguins lost to Buffalo on Thursday 3-1 and will play their first four games on their home ice. Evgeni Malkin scored the only goal for Pittsburgh and had two shots on goal. Sydney Crosby was -1 on the night with an assist. 

Matt Murray will take his spot in the net for Pittsburgh. Murray made 38 saves in their home opener but allowed 3 goals. Murray carries a 3.12 goals against average and looks for his first win on Saturday. 

The Columbus Blue Jackets hosted the Maple Leafs on Friday night before heading to Pittsburgh for Saturdays game. The Blue Jackets beat the Penguins 4-1 in their last meeting last season. Columbus looks to break their ten game losing streak in Pittsburgh. 

Elvis Merzlikins will make his first start in the goal for Columbus. Merzlikins will be making his NHL debut after being drafted by Columbus in the third round in 2014. The Blue Jackets have made the playoffs in three straight seasons.
